English

Etymology

From be- + pity.

Pronunciation

Verb

bepity (third-person singular simple present bepities, present participle bepitying, simple past and past participle bepitied)

  1. (archaic) To pity greatly.
    • 1749, Henry Fielding, Tom Jones, Folio Society, published 1973, page 380:
      I bepitied him, so I did, when he when he used to hug his pillow, and call it his dear Madam Sophia.
